Output b89a65246815579a58e1efd908d7504b56d2605f18c36332f0f1043f20cde139:1

value
16462845
script pubkey
OP_0 OP_PUSHBYTES_20 362a67cf6df033714eee325db1c7f6cd6138aefb
address
bc1qxc4x0nmd7qehznhwxfwmr3lke4sn3thmqch3jc
transaction
b89a65246815579a58e1efd908d7504b56d2605f18c36332f0f1043f20cde139
confirmations
196993
spent
true